Amaranto by Moset and Ambrosine by Francesca dell'Oro share notable similarities with a 66% similarity score. While they have distinct identities, fragrance enthusiasts who enjoy one may find the other appealing due to their overlapping scent profiles.
Both Amaranto and Ambrosine share Woody, Warm Spicy accords. Amaranto features prominent Sweet, Amber, Woody notes, while Ambrosine is characterized by Woody, Warm Spicy, Powdery accords.
These two fragrances share 2 common notes including Amber, Cinnamon. Amaranto uniquely features Cashmeran, Cherry, Cognac, while Ambrosine distinctively includes Musk, Oakmoss, Orange.
